So Exactly How Much Do They Weigh?
Solar panels usually weigh 2-4 pounds per square foot. This weight load also needs to be distributed optimally on the roof; installers need to minimize the number of mounting locations in order to protect the integrity of the roof. This may mean that the weight per mounting location can be quite heavy.
How Many Solar Panels Do I Need?
Solar cells work in tandem, so that large solar panels not only generate more electricity overall, but they generate more electricity together than they would separately. A single installation of a 5×3 solar panel, for example, will generate more electricity than two panels half that size. The typical solar panel is about 5 feet by 3 feet, and generates 320 watts of power per hour in peak conditions (full sun shining directly on the panel for that hour), or .32 kWh per hour. The amount of sunlight your solar panels will receive depends on where your home is located in the world, and the average amount of sunlight your home receives in a day. Assuming, for example, that you get 6 hours of direct sunlight on your solar panels in a day, you may be able to harvest 57.6 kWh per month from a single panel installation. To determine how large a solar panel installation you may need, you can look at your current energy bills. Remember to average your needs over the year, as the amount of sunlight, and the amount of energy usage, varies over the course of the year. The average American home uses 897 kilowatt hours per month, averaged over the year. So if an average home got 6 hours of daylight per day, they would need 15 5×3 solar panels to meet their energy needs every month. 15 solar panels amounts to approximately 675 pounds in weight.

Is Your Roof Strong Enough For Solar Panels?
While 675 pounds sounds like a lot, they average out to 2-3 pounds per square foot, which is well within the weight tolerances of most roofs. However, there are a few things to consider in addition to the overall weight.
Is your roof in good condition?
If your roof is old, weak, or leaky, you should repair the roof before installing any solar panels. Not only will a new, solid roof be a better surface for your solar panels, but the presence of solar panels makes roof repairs more difficult and expensive. It is best to invest in any needed repairs first.
What about your rafters?
Solar panel assemblies should be attached through the roof to your rafters, not just to the roof itself. In some weather conditions, wind can get beneath the solar panels and cause an updraft. If the panels are not installed correctly, this uplift can be damaging to the panels and to the roof. Uplift should be prevented if possible.

What is the angle of your roof?
If your roof is at a very steep angle, it presents more challenges for solar panel installation. The angle of your roof may not be optimally angled to capture the direct rays of the sun. The panels themselves may often need stronger bracing and reinforcement racks to prevent any possibility that they will slide off of the angle of the roof. It may also need specialized equipment for the safety of the crew during installation.
Other Solar Panel Options to Consider
Solar cell technology improves every year, making solar panels more lightweight and more efficient. However, if you have concerns about the additional weight on your roof, there are some other solar options to consider.
High-efficiency solar panels
So far, we have been discussing the size, weight, and energy returns of typical solar panels. However, there are solar panels that are more efficient, generating more electricity with a smaller footprint. Generally speaking, high-efficiency solar panels are more expensive than traditional ones, but may be a good choice for your home.
Solar shingles
Solar shingles are designed to look and work just like traditional roof shingles, but to provide electric power in the process. While they used to be much more expensive than solar panels, they are becoming more affordable, and are a great option if you need to repair your roof at the same time.
Other installation sites on your property
Some people have homes that are deeply shaded by trees, have a sub-optimal roof angle, or other factors that make their roof not a good choice for solar panel installation. But it is still possible to install solar panels elsewhere on the property, and simply use cables and lines to connect the electricity to the house. If you have a shady house, but a sunny spot on the lawn or elsewhere on the property, you could consider a free-standing solar panel installation that isn’t on the roof at all.
